Rates of convergence of extreme for general error distribution under power normalization
Shouquan Chen,
Chao Wang and
Geng Zhang
Statistics & Probability Letters, 2012, vol. 82, issue 2, 385-395
Abstract:
By using the theory of p-max stable laws, we study the rates of convergence of extremes for general error distribution under power normalization. We derived the exact uniform convergence rate of the distribution of maximum to its extreme value limit.
